Britney
Spears Hits Inspire Odd Art Show
4/29/08
Britney Spears' number one hits have been turned into art pieces for a
new Arizona exhibition.
Current and former Arizona State University graduate students have
created a series of mixed media exhibits inspired by 11 Spears
chart-toppers.
The Number Ones show, which opens on Friday (02May08) at the LAS
Gallery in Phoenix, will feature video, photographic and mixed media
inspired by Spears' biggest hits.
One piece, a sexy apron made from a lace tablecloth, was inspired by
2000 hit Oops!... I Did It Again.
Artists Mindy Sue Meyers, who admits to being a big fan of the troubled
pop superstar, says, "The stitching on the apron offers a different
identity to what would be a normal, homemaker apron.
"This is a duality that I think Britney has struggled with since
she became a pop star."
For another exhibit, inspired by Spears' first hit ...Baby, One More
Time, artist Nick DeFord has depicted a smiling Spears using black and
blue push pins on a corkboard.
